How was this wood and forest petrified? Water laden with silicates in the Volcanic ash seeped down into the gaps left behind by the decomposing tree fibers; replacing the wood cell by cell with crystallized silica until the entire trees became stone. Some of the silica formed into a colorful glass-like gemstone. Seeing the petrified wood all around us was spectacular. You'd never know by looking at these trees that they were like cement.
